The Russian Navy has officially announced the equipment of the Project 23560 Lider super destroyer and the completion date of its design.

According to Southfront, citing Russian military sources, preliminary design work has now been completed, and the Krylov State Research Center is primarily responsible for the detailed design of the Project 23560 super battleship.

Reportedly, the Design Bureau of the former Krylov Center had previously proposed two options for the Lider-class frigate. One was to use conventional turbine engines and have a displacement of 10,000-12,000 tons; the other was to use a nuclear reactor for the engines and increase the displacement to 19,000 tons.

After considering the strengths and weaknesses of the two options, the Russian Ministry of Defense ultimately chose the second configuration for the Lider class – using nuclear-powered propulsion. With this choice, the Lider super-warship can operate for its entire lifespan without needing to refuel.

Although a choice has been made, the detailed design of the Lider-class destroyer will only be completed in 2021, and construction will begin as soon as the Russian Ministry of Defense agrees to any final changes (if any).

According to initial information, the Lider destroyer is approximately 230 meters long and equipped with hundreds of Russia's most modern missiles, such as the Calibr and Onyx anti-ship cruise missiles, the new generation S-500 air defense missiles, the Zircon hypersonic missiles, and the Paket-NK multi-purpose torpedoes...

While most of the ship's electronic equipment remains undisclosed, the Russian Navy claims that the warship is also equipped with a Grach optical-visual interference station capable of blinding enemy warships and electro-optical equipment, such as night vision goggles, binoculars, and various laser devices.

With a displacement of 19,000 tons alone, the Lider-class can be called a heavy nuclear-powered cruiser. Furthermore, this new class of destroyer will undoubtedly be equipped with the most advanced technology available today, including cutting-edge stealth technology.

The Russian Ministry of Defense revealed that initially, only two ships will be commissioned from the United Shipbuilding Corporation. Once officially commissioned, the Lider will replace a number of older warships currently in service with the Russian Navy, such as Sovremennyy-class destroyers, Slava-class cruisers, Udaloy-class destroyers, and Kirov-class nuclear cruisers.
